How to display the language bar in Windows 10?

Hello,

I can't get the language bar to display on Windows 10. I'm following the usual procedure: Settings -> System -> Notifications & actions -> Turn system icons on or off and enable the input indicator. But all I see is a blank space between the icons and the date (see image). Can anyone help me? Thanks in advance

    Hello,

    Right-click on the Start button
    Control Panel
    Clock, Language and Region
    Language
    In the left menu, choose Advanced settings
    Under "Change input methods" or "Modify the language bar hotkeys"
    Select the tab --► Language bar
    Check the box --► Docked in the taskbar

    Also check → Show text labels on the language bar
    Finish by → applying OK
    The icon will then appear next to the time
    Sometimes a PC restart is necessary
